The Role of Hydraulic Cylinders in Pile Driving

A hydraulic cylinder for pile driver is a mechanical actuator that uses pressurized hydraulic fluid to produce linear force and motion. In pile driving applications, these cylinders are used to lift, position, or hammer the pile into the ground with precision and strength.

Pile drivers are heavy-duty machines used in construction to drive piles (long structural elements like steel or concrete columns) deep into the soil to provide foundational support for buildings, bridges, and other structures. The cylinder for pile driver provides the power needed to either lift the hammer or push the pile, depending on the machine's design.

Key Functions of Hydraulic Cylinders in Pile Drivers

  • Lifting and Lowering the Hammer: In many pile driver setups, the hydraulic cylinder is responsible for lifting the heavy hammer and dropping it with great force onto the pile.
  • Adjusting Pile Position: The cylinder helps align and position piles accurately during the driving process.
  • Generating Downward Force: In hydraulic press-in pile drivers, the cylinder generates a consistent downward force to press the pile into the ground.

These cylinders must be strong, durable, and precise, as they often operate under extreme conditions, dealing with heavy loads and repetitive impacts.


Common Types of Cylinders for Pile Driver

There are several designs and configurations of cylinders for pile driver, depending on the pile driving system being used:

  • Single-acting hydraulic cylinders: Use hydraulic pressure for extension and rely on gravity or external force for retraction.
  • Double-acting hydraulic cylinders: Use hydraulic pressure for both extension and retraction, allowing greater control and force.
  • Telescopic cylinders: Provide extended reach and are ideal when space is limited but long stroke is needed.


Signs of Wear in Hydraulic Cylinders for Pile Drivers

Because of the intense working conditions, it's crucial to monitor for signs of wear in your hydraulic cylinder for pile applications. Some key indicators include:

  • Fluid leaks around seals or cylinder body
  • Decreased performance or slower response time
  • Unusual noises during operation
  • Corrosion or damage to the rod or housing
  • Heat buildup, indicating excessive internal friction

Regular inspections and maintenance can help identify issues early and extend the lifespan of the cylinder.


Maintenance Tips for Hydraulic Cylinders

To keep your pile driving equipment operating efficiently:

  • Regularly inspect seals and hoses for leaks or cracks.
  • Clean the cylinder rod to prevent contaminants from damaging the seals.
  • Check for proper alignment of the cylinder during use.
  • Use the correct hydraulic fluid as recommended by the manufacturer.
  • Store equipment properly when not in use to prevent moisture damage.
